From 9fe0c2edd43e2307a4edecc72c75124c4e8caea7 Mon Sep 17 00:00:00 2001 From: Manesh Date: Fri, 27 Mar 2026 17:56:09 +0000 Subject: [PATCH] Errors fixed, running both with build files --- package.json | 5 +++-- packages/web/src/app/home/page.tsx | 16 ++++++++++++++-- packages/web/src/app/register/page.tsx | 12 ++++++++++-- 3 files changed, 27 insertions(+), 6 deletions(-) diff --git a/package.json b/package.json index ba9906e..2764890 100644 --- a/package.json +++ b/package.json @@ -8,10 +8,11 @@ ], "scripts": { "dev": "concurrently \"npm run dev:backend\" \"npm run dev:web\"", - "sdev": "concurrently \"npm run start:backend\" \"npm run dev:web\"","ndev": "dotenv -e .env -- concurrently \"npm run start:backend\" \"npm run dev:web\"", + "sdev": "concurrently \"npm run start:backend\" \"npm run dev:web\"", + "ndev": "dotenv -e .env -- concurrently \"npm run start:backend\" \"npm run dev:web\"", "dev:backend": "npm run dev --workspace=packages/backend", "start:backend": "npm start --workspace=packages/backend", - "dev:web": "PORT=3032 npm run dev --workspace=packages/web", + "dev:web": "PORT=3032 npm start --workspace=packages/web", "build_old": "npm run build --workspaces", "build": "npm run build --workspace=@vibe/backend && npm run build --workspace=@vibe/web", "db:migrate": "npm run migrate --workspace=packages/backend", diff --git a/packages/web/src/app/home/page.tsx b/packages/web/src/app/home/page.tsx index a013bb0..ad80cd7 100644 --- a/packages/web/src/app/home/page.tsx +++ b/packages/web/src/app/home/page.tsx @@ -1,6 +1,6 @@ 'use client' -import { useState, useEffect, useRef } from 'react' +import { useState, useEffect, useRef, Suspense } from 'react' import { useSearchParams, useRouter } from 'next/navigation' import Link from 'next/link' import { api } from '@/lib/api' @@ -100,7 +100,7 @@ function SkeletonCard() { ) } -export default function HomePage() { +function HomePageContent() { const searchParams = useSearchParams() const router = useRouter() @@ -299,3 +299,15 @@ export default function HomePage() { ) } + +export default function HomePage() { + return ( + +
Loading...
+ + }> + +
+ ) +} diff --git a/packages/web/src/app/register/page.tsx b/packages/web/src/app/register/page.tsx index 10b1409..5befeb9 100644 --- a/packages/web/src/app/register/page.tsx +++ b/packages/web/src/app/register/page.tsx @@ -1,6 +1,6 @@ 'use client' -import { useState } from 'react' +import { useState, Suspense } from 'react' import Link from 'next/link' import { useRouter, useSearchParams } from 'next/navigation' import { api } from '@/lib/api' @@ -17,7 +17,7 @@ const ROLE_REDIRECTS: Record = { restaurant_owner: '/restaurant/dashboard', } -export default function RegisterPage() { +function RegisterPageContent() { const router = useRouter() const searchParams = useSearchParams() const defaultRole = searchParams.get('role') || 'customer' @@ -202,3 +202,11 @@ export default function RegisterPage() { ) } + +export default function RegisterPage() { + return ( + Loading...}> + + + ) +}